Q: Is 1,870,085 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 1,870,085 is not a prime number.

Why is 1,870,085 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 1870085 can be evenly divided by 1 5 7 17 35 49 85 119 245 449 595 833 2,245 3,143 4,165 7,633 15,715 22,001 38,165 53,431 110,005 267,155 374,017 and 1,870,085, with no remainder.

Since 1,870,085 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,870,085, it is not a prime number.
